Добавить материал и получить бесплатное свидетельство о публикации в СМИ
Эл. №ФС77-60625 от 20.01.2015
Свидетельство о публикации

Автоматическая выдача свидетельства о публикации в официальном СМИ сразу после добавления материала на сайт - Бесплатно

Добавить свой материал

За каждый опубликованный материал Вы получите бесплатное свидетельство о публикации от проекта «Инфоурок»

(Свидетельство о регистрации СМИ: Эл №ФС77-60625 от 20.01.2015)

Инфоурок / Информатика / Конспекты / Открытый урок в 10 классе «Создание тестирующей программы в среде Visual Basic»
ВНИМАНИЮ ВСЕХ УЧИТЕЛЕЙ: согласно Федеральному закону № 313-ФЗ все педагоги должны пройти обучение навыкам оказания первой помощи.

Дистанционный курс "Оказание первой помощи детям и взрослым" от проекта "Инфоурок" даёт Вам возможность привести свои знания в соответствие с требованиями закона и получить удостоверение о повышении квалификации установленного образца (180 часов). Начало обучения новой группы: 28 июня.

Подать заявку на курс
  • Информатика

Открытый урок в 10 классе «Создание тестирующей программы в среде Visual Basic»

Выберите документ из архива для просмотра:

Выбранный для просмотра документ Открытый урок в 10 классе.doc

библиотека
материалов

«Создание тестирующей программы в программе Visual Basic c использованием элементов управления Option Button (переключатель) и Checkbox (флажок)»


Н.В.Скрипковская,

учитель информатики КГУ «Чкаловская средняя школа №1»

Тайыншинский район

Северо-Казахстанская область

Цели урока:

  • Изучить Элементы управления.

  • Обучить приемам использования управляющих элементов Option Button (переключатели) и Checkbox (флажки) и их программированию на языке Visual Basic.

  • Ознакомить с различными вариантами использования элементов управления при создании тестовых программ.

Задачи урока:

  • образовательная – знакомство учащихся с элементами управления Option Button (переключатели) и Checkbox (флажки) для создания тестирующих программ;

  • развивающие – формирование у учащихся приемов логического и алгоритмического мышления; развитие познавательного интереса к предмету и будущей профессиональной деятельности; развивать умение анализировать взаимосвязь между различными объектами проекта; развитие умения планировать свою деятельность; развитие памяти;

  • воспитательные – содействовать в ходе урока формированию у учащихся интереса к данному языку программирования, развивать умение связывать изучение нового материала с уже известными фактами; воспитывать самостоятельность, критичность и ответственность за выполняемую работу.

Тип урока: комбинированный (изучение нового материала и практическая работа).
Основные организационные формы обучения на уроке:

  • фронтальная работа с классом;

  • самостоятельная работа учащихся;

  • групповая работа;

  • индивидуальная работа за компьютером;

Методы обучения:

  • наглядно-демонстрационный;

  • беседа;

  • практическая работа.

Средства обучения:

Учебник:

  1. Н.Т.Ермеков, С.Ж.Ногайбаланова. Информатика –Учебник для 10 класса общеобразовательной школы естественно-математического направления. Алматы, Жазушы, .


  • Технические и программные средства: Персональные компьютеры; презентация по теме урока; тест; программная среда Visual Basic.

  • Раздаточный материал: Практические работы для учащихся.

План урока. 
1) Организационный момент.
 

2) Проверка домашнего задания.
3) Актуализация опорных знаний (
работа по карточкам – вопросы открытого типа, тестовый контроль знаний на ПК, устный опрос учащихся). 
4) Изучение нового материала (
презентация). 
5) Закрепление изученного материала: практическая работа «
Создание тестирующей программы в программе Visual Basic c использованием элементов управления Option Button (переключатель) и Checkbox (флажок)». 
6) Подведение итогов урока. Домашнее задание.

Ход урока.

1. Организационный момент. (Слайд 1).
Приветствие, проверка присутствующих.

2. Проверка домашнего задания. (Сайд 2).
Формулировка д/з: «Повторить конструкцию «ветвление».

- Ребята, скажите, какое у вас было домашнее задание.
- Давайте теперь проверим это д/з.


1) Какая алгоритмическая структура называется ветвлением? (Алгоритмическая структура «ветвление», в нее входит условие, в зависимости от выполнения или невыполнения которого реализуется та или иная последовательность команд).

2) С помощью какого оператора кодируется алгоритмическая структура ветвление? 
If …  (If…then…else…)

3) Для каких целей она применяется? (когда необходимо реализовать в программном коде в зависимости от условия выбор серии команд).

Этот оператор опять нам сегодня пригодится для составления тестовых программ с привлечением других возможностей VB.

Теперь давайте проверим ваши знания по ранее изученным элементам управления и их свойствам.

3. Актуализация опорных знаний.

Класс делится на три группы. Выполнение теста, работа по карточкам, устные ответы.

1 группа учащиеся садятся за компьютеры, открывают программу тест по информатике, отвечают на вопросы (Божева С., Гурская В., Куликовская Л., Курманбаева А., Сапарова Г., Сейдахметов Р., Торсанов А., Торсанов Ч., Шевченко С.).

Вы сейчас пересядете за компьютеры, на рабочем столе найдете файл «Тест по информатике». Запустите его, ответите на вопросы. Как только появиться оценка, поднять руку.

2 группа отвечают на вопросы по карточкам (Козловская Е., Мордас А., Самигатова Г., Терлецкая А., Капенов Г.) Приложение 1.

3 группа работают возле компьютера, выполняют задания учителя (Фялковский Е., Ильницкая Г.).

После выполнение заданий все учащиеся садятся за парты.

Постановка проблемной задачи:
- Скажите ребята, в какой программе создан тест, который вы только что выполняли? Если бы у вас был выбор в форме тестирования – бумажная или с использованием компьютера, какой вариант вы бы выбрали и почему? (
Второй, потому что, есть, возможность вернуться к уже ранее отвеченному вопросу, выставление оценки автоматически.)

Так вот, сегодня мы с вами научимся создавать такие тесты, но для этого нам необходимо изучить новые элементы управления и их свойства.

4. Изучение нового материала. 
Итак,
 тема нашего урока «Создание тестирующей программы в программе Visual Basic c использованием элементов управления Option Button (переключатель) и Checkbox (флажок)» (Слайд 2).

Мы изучим с вами два новых элемента, научимся программировать их и создадим с вами фрагменты тестирующих программ.

Под запись в тетрадь (Слайд 3).Элемент управления Option Button. Далее в виде ознакомления с данным элементом управления (Слайды 4, 5).

Первичное закрепление полученных знаний работа в группах (Слайд 6). Приложение 2.

Итак, ребята, мы с вами рассмотрели элемент Option Button, какие есть вопросы, что вам не понятно?

Под запись в тетрадь (Слайд 7).

Элемент управления Checkbox. Далее (Слайды 8, 9).

Работа в группах (Слайд 10).

Итак, ребята, мы с вами рассмотрели элемент Checkbox, какие есть вопросы, что вам не понятно?

Вот теперь ребята вы знаете 2 способа создания тестов средствами языка Visual Basic.

 5. Практическая работа на ПК. 
Давайте на практике проверим программный код, в котором вы исправляли ошибки. Вам необходимо разместить на форме два вопроса (элемент Label), варианты ответов – в первом вопросе – это элемент OptionButton(переключатель), во втором – CheckBox (флажок). Для каждого вопроса разместите кнопку Результат (элемент управления CommandButton), а также текстовое окно (элемент управления TextBox). Написать программный код, запустить программу, проверить её на работоспособность.Садитесь за компьютеры.

Учащиеся выполняют работу за компьютером.

Анализ практической работы.

 6. Подведение итогов урока.
Давайте с вами посмотрим, где еще можно использовать изученные сегодня элементы.
 (Слайд ).

Итак, ребята, что нового вы сегодня узнали на уроке? Чему вы научились? (Слайд 11).

Оценки за урок:

- за тест -

- за работу по карточкам -
за правильность выполнения практического задания –
– за творческий подход к выполнению задания –

Домашнее задание. (Слайд 12).


 




Выбранный для просмотра документ Приложение 1.doc

библиотека
материалов

Фамилия, имя учащегося________________________________________

1. Какой объект можно разместить на форме, нажав на кнопку, изображённую на рисунке?

hello_html_m3b47be40.jpg

Ответ:


2. Какой объект можно разместить на форме, нажав на кнопку, изображённую на рисунке?

hello_html_m6ccf8912.png

Ответ:


3.Какое свойство отвечает за размер шрифта?

Ответ:


4. Какое свойство изменяет название объекта?

Ответ:


5. Что размещено на форме? (Смотри рисунок)

hello_html_m14a309dc.png

Ответ:



Фамилия, имя учащегося________________________________________

1. Какой объект можно разместить на форме, нажав на кнопку, изображённую на рисунке?

hello_html_m3b47be40.jpg

Ответ:


2. Какой объект можно разместить на форме, нажав на кнопку, изображённую на рисунке?

hello_html_m6ccf8912.png

Ответ:


3.Какое свойство отвечает за размер шрифта?

Ответ:


4. Какое свойство изменяет название объекта?

Ответ:


5. Что размещено на форме? (Смотри рисунок)

hello_html_m14a309dc.png

Ответ:

Выбранный для просмотра документ Приложение 2.docx

библиотека
материалов

Работа в группах

Задание №1

Вопрос:

Какое устройство нельзя отнести к устройствам ввода информации?
1. Световое перо

2. Клавиатура

3. Трекбол

4.Дискета



Исправьте ошибки в программном коде:

Private Sub Command1_Click()

If Option3.Value = False Then Text = "Верно" Else Text1.Text = "Неверно"

End Sub



Задание №2

Ответьте на вопрос:

«Какие устройства относятся к устройствам ввода информации?»
1. Микрофон

2. Монитор
3. Мышь

4. Сканер



Заполни пропуски в программном коде:

Private Sub Command2_Click()

..........(Check1…… = ….) ……(Check2…….. = …..) …… (Check3……. = …..) ….. (Check4…… = ……) …… Text1.Text = "Верно" …….. Text1.Text = "Неверно"

End Sub

Задание №3

Создать приложение «Тест»


Подайте заявку сейчас на любой интересующий Вас курс переподготовки, чтобы получить диплом со скидкой 50% уже осенью 2017 года.


Выберите специальность, которую Вы хотите получить:

Обучение проходит дистанционно на сайте проекта "Инфоурок".
По итогам обучения слушателям выдаются печатные дипломы установленного образца.

ПЕРЕЙТИ В КАТАЛОГ КУРСОВ

Краткое описание документа:

Выдержка из текста:

Н.В.Скрипковская, учитель информатики КГУ «Чкаловская средняя школа №1» Тайыншинский район Северо-Казахстанская область

"Класс делится на три группы. Выполнение теста, работа по карточкам, устные ответы.

  1. группа учащиеся садятся за компьютеры, открывают программу тест по информатике, отвечают на вопросы (Божева С., Гурская В., Куликовская Л., Курманбаева А., Сапарова Г., Сейдахметов Р., Торсанов А., Торсанов Ч., Шевченко С.).Вы сейчас пересядете за компьютеры, на рабочем столе найдете файл «Тест по информатике». Запустите его, ответите на вопросы. Как только появиться оценка, поднять руку.
  2. группа отвечают на вопросы по карточкам (Козловская Е., Мордас А., Самигатова Г., Терлецкая А., Капенов Г.) Приложение 1.
  3. группа работают возле компьютера, выполняют задания учителя (Фялковский Е., Ильницкая Г.).После выполнение заданий все учащиеся садятся за парты.

visual_basic.jpg

5. Практическая работа на ПК.

 Давайте на практике проверим программный код, в котором вы исправляли ошибки. Вам необходимо разместить на форме два вопроса (элемент Label), варианты ответов – в первом вопросе – это элемент OptionButton(переключатель), во втором – CheckBox (флажок). Для каждого вопроса разместите кнопку Результат (элемент управления CommandButton), а также текстовое окно (элемент управления TextBox). 

Автор
Дата добавления 03.09.2013
Раздел Информатика
Подраздел Конспекты
Просмотров817
Номер материала 11830090353
Получить свидетельство о публикации
Похожие материалы

Включите уведомления прямо сейчас и мы сразу сообщим Вам о важных новостях. Не волнуйтесь, мы будем отправлять только самое главное.
Специальное предложение
Вверх